Linior Algebra Is More Appropriate for General Intelligence

Most nurol net augrithems in in common commercial use today, they're based on on matrix math. I don't believe that these sorts of liniar operations on high dimensional vector spaces are the right algebra for most of what what general intelligence needs to do. And i think when you get on to more abstract cognitive operations, or to procedural, knowe, wig, say, to do complex motor coordination or something, i think these linior algebra operations play a less central role.
